Foster" This is an original 1900 black and white in text wood engraving of a portrait of American songwriter, Stephen Collins Foster, who is known as the "father of American music". Throughout his career, Foster wrote over two hundred songs, including; Oh! Susanna, Camptown Races, Jeanie with the Light Brown Hair, and My Old Kentucky Home.
